class AuthenticationsController < ApplicationController | |
before_filter :authenticate_user!, :only => :destroy | |
def create | |
omniauth = request.env['omniauth.auth'] | |
authentication = Authentication.find_by_provider_and_uid(omniauth["provider"], omniauth["uid"]) | |
if current_user | |
if authentication && authentication.try(:user) != current_user | |
flash[:error] = I18n.t("This %{provider} account is already connected to another account in our service", :provider => authentication.provider) | |
elsif authentication.nil? | |
current_user.authentications.create!(:provider => omniauth["provider"], :uid => omniauth["uid"]) | |
end | |
redirect_to edit_user_registration_path(current_user) | |
else # user logged out | |
if authentication # sign in user | |
sign_in_and_redirect :user, authentication.user | |
else # create new user | |
user = User.new.tap {|user| user.apply_authentication(omniauth) } | |
if user.save | |
sign_in_and_redirect :user, user | |
else | |
session["omniauth"] = omniauth | |
redirect_to new_user_registration_path | |
end | |
end | |
end | |
end | |
def destroy | |
@authentication = current_user.authentications.find(params[:id]) | |
@authentication.destroy | |
redirect_to :back | |
end | |
end |

require 'spec_helper' | |
describe AuthenticationsController do | |
before { @user = Factory(:user) } | |
describe "POST / from facebook" do | |
before do | |
@omniauth = { | |
'uid' => "12345", | |
'provider' => "facebook" | |
} | |
request.env["omniauth.auth"] = @omniauth | |
end | |
context "user logged in" do | |
before do | |
sign_in @user | |
end | |
context "having no authentications" do | |
it "should create authentication " do | |
post :create | |
@user.reload.should have(1).authentication | |
end | |
it "should redirect to user's profile" do | |
post :create | |
response.should redirect_to(edit_user_registration_path(@user)) | |
end | |
end | |
context "having facebook authentication" do | |
before { @user.authentications.create!(:provider => "facebook", :uid => "12345")} | |
it "should not create authentication " do | |
post :create | |
@user.reload.should have(1).authentication | |
end | |
it "should redirect to user's profile" do | |
post :create | |
response.should redirect_to(edit_user_registration_path(@user)) | |
end | |
end | |
context "facebook authentication connected to another account" do | |
before do | |
@another_user = Factory(:user) | |
@another_user.authentications.create!(:provider => "facebook", :uid => "12345") | |
end | |
it "should disallow to connect accounts" do | |
post :create | |
@user.reload.should have(0).authentications | |
flash[:error].should == "This facebook account is already connected to another account in our service" | |
response.should redirect_to(edit_user_registration_path(@user)) | |
end | |
end | |
end | |
context "user logged out" do | |
context "user has attached authentication", "and logging in" do | |
before { @user.authentications.create!(:provider => "facebook", :uid => "12345") } | |
it "should sign in user" do | |
post :create | |
controller.send(:current_user).should == @user | |
end | |
it "should redirect" do | |
post :create | |
response.should be_redirect | |
end | |
end | |
end | |
context "no matching user" do | |
context "no extra credentials given" do | |
before do | |
@user = User.new | |
@user.stub!(:save => false) | |
User.stub!(:new => @user) | |
end | |
it "should apply authentication" do | |
@user.should_receive(:apply_authentication).with(request.env["omniauth.auth"]) | |
post :create | |
end | |
it "should save authentication to session" do | |
post :create | |
session[:omniauth].should == @omniauth | |
end | |
it "should redirect to new registration path" do | |
post :create | |
response.should redirect_to(new_user_registration_path) | |
end | |
end | |
context "facebook credentials given" do | |
before { request.env["omniauth.auth"]["user_info"] = {"email" => "[email protected]"} } | |
it "should create user" do | |
-> { post :create }.should change(User, :count).by(1) | |
end | |
it "should sign in created user" do | |
post :create | |
controller.send(:current_user).should_not be_nil | |
end | |
it "should redirect" do | |
post :create | |
response.should be_redirect | |
end | |
end | |
end | |
end | |
end |
